After our trip through the Oregon bit of the Great Basin Desert, Sean wanted to learn more. We checked out Deserts by Seymour Simon from our local library.

The book has beautiful full-color photographs. The book is short, only 40 pages but has enough information for young readers to learn the basic facts about the desert environment, where they are in the world, what makes a desert, what sorts of plants and animals live there and what the climate is like.

Sean found the information on the deserts here in California and Oregon the most interesting because he has actually seen them. He also liked the information about the Sahara because he has studied that desert in school.
